? ? ?? What is the reason for the reappearance of the breath?

? ? ? There are actually many reasons for bad breath. For example, staying up late, eating a lot of heavy-taste foods, and not carefully cleaning up oral hygiene can also cause bad breath. Food residues remain in the mouth, especially in the gaps between the teeth. After the residues are decomposed and corrupted by bacteria in the mouth, it is easy to form bad breath. Other factors of gastrointestinal diseases can also cause bad breath, such as reflux esophagitis, but most of them are due to oral problems. Some people have physiological bad breath. For example, when they do not speak, drink water, or eat for a long time, they are prone to bad breath. This is because the secretion of saliva in the salivary glands is reduced, and the bacteria are less washed by saliva. As it grows, it will inevitably get bad breath.

? ? ? Another person who smokes, because of the nicotine inhaled, the mouth produces an odor, that is, bad breath. If you eat foods with unique smells such as onions and garlic, you can also emit some strong odors from your mouth within a certain period of time.
